Transaction 2ed6953e31ec6d29c310911a5d570d6b65e1a9e3e1cfa9077fcd87c24b8f6326

1 Input
2 Outputs
  • 2ed6953e31ec6d29c310911a5d570d6b65e1a9e3e1cfa9077fcd87c24b8f6326:0
  • value  634480
    address  14VgjEjDPCbEW6pRUiNYvVXzqHWqDo8cGk
  • 2ed6953e31ec6d29c310911a5d570d6b65e1a9e3e1cfa9077fcd87c24b8f6326:1
  • value  125000000
    address  1LEcF5qpagsQa3MKrwuBvi16CR79emW1ga